On January 26, the Dialogue of Civilizations Research Institute hosted its first lecture with author and economic commentator Fred Harrison*, who gave a speech entitled ‘The Economics of Civilisation – The Conflict Resolution Paradigm for the Age of Geopolitical Crisis’.

Harrison describes an analytical framework that facilitates the comparison of the financial foundations of the civilisation model with the systemic pillars on which liberal democracies were constructed. In the attached interview (please click for watching the video), Harrison describes the reasons for government failure in the realm of tax policy.

 

 

 

 

* Fred Harrison (born 1944) is a British author, economic commentator, and corporate policy advisor, and is Research Director of the London-based Land Research Trust. He is notable for his stance on land reform and belief that an over-reliance on land, property, and mortgages weakens economic structures and makes companies vulnerable to economic collapse.
